Description
4-Aminobutyraldehyde dimethyl acetal acts as an intermediate in organic synthesis. It is used in the preparation of pineal hormone melatonin by reaction with 4-methoxyphenylhydrazine hydrochloride and acetic anhydride. Further, it is also used in the preparation of ficuseptine, juliprosine, and juliprosopine.

Solubility
Miscible with benzene.
Notes
Air sensitive. Incompatible with acids, acid chlorides, acid anhydrides, strong oxidizing agents and carbon dioxide.

Specifications
Boiling Point | 85°C (22 mmHg) |
Flash Point | 59°C (138°F) |
Linear Formula | H2N(CH2)3CH(OCH3)2 |
Refractive Index | 1.43 |
Quantity | 5 g |
UN Number | UN2734 |
Sensitivity | Air Sensitive |
Solubility Information | Miscible with benzene. |
IUPAC Name | 4,4-dimethoxybutan-1-aminium |
Formula Weight | 133.19 |
